The Seattle Mariners (47-44) are headed to LoanDepot Park on Wednesday where they will try to defeat the Miami Marlins (49-42). The moneyline on this contest has Seattle at -160 while Miami is at +132. The total is 9. The starting pitchers will be George Kirby and Janson Junk.

Seattle is slugging .382 and have struck out 791 times, while being walked on 303 occasions. They have tallied 360 runs batted in as well as 696 hits so far this year, and their team batting average comes in at .231. The Mariners have tallied 111 doubles as a team and have hit 109 baseballs out of the stadium. They have accounted for 372 runs and have an on-base percentage of .312. As a team, the Seattle Mariners are recording 4.1 runs per game, which ranks them 24th in baseball.

Their strikeout to walk ratio is 3.48 and their pitching staff has recorded a WHIP of 1.16. Mariners pitchers have given up 80 long balls and also 345 total runs (4th in the league). Seattle has given up 710 base hits (7.9 per 9 innings) in addition to 318 earned runs. The Mariners have a team ERA of 3.55 so far this year (5th in the league), and their staff has rung up 787 batters. They have walked 226 opposing players and their FIP is 3.44 as a squad this year.
Mariners pitchers have gone to the mound with opponents on base 64 times in addition to having 97 appearances in high leverage situations. The relief pitchers have racked up 53 holds on the year (10th in the league). The Mariners relief pitchers have earned a save percentage of 61.1% and have come into the game in 90 save situations. They have recorded 22 saves on the season and have blown 14 of their 36 chances to save the game. The relief pitchers have inherited 89 base runners on the year and 27.0% of those players crossing the plate. The Mariners have sent 267 relief pitchers to the mound on the year.
The Seattle Mariners have a total of 2,421 putouts thus far, as well as 740 assists and 45 errors. Their fielding percentage is holding steady at .986 which has them sitting 16th in pro baseball, and they have turned 81 double plays. The Mariners have converted 69.8% of baseballs in play into outs out of their 7,263 innings, which has them sitting 15th in pro baseball.
Kirby (52-41 career win-loss record) has a FIP of 3.56 and he has faced 3,033 batters during his time in the major leagues. He has conceded 729 base hits (8.9 hits per nine innings) and has 117 free passes. His ERA is 3.62 (298 earned runs allowed) and he has a WHIP of 1.141. Kirby has taken the mound for 741 innings and has accounted for 712 punch outs so far in his pro baseball career.
The Miami Marlins hold an OBP of .331 as well as a team batting average of .254 this year. They have struck out on 738 occasions (20th in baseball) and have earned a total of 768 base hits. Miami has hit 91 home runs so far this season and 403 runs batted in. The Marlins hold a slugging % of .410 and they tally 4.59 runs per contest (13th in MLB). They have hit 156 two-baggers, while taking a walk 314 times as well as scoring 418 runs.
The Miami pitching staff have conceded 394 runs this year while holding an ERA of 4.09 (363 earned runs conceded). They have allowed 89 homers and they surrender 4.44 runs per 9 innings (11th in baseball). The Marlins are sitting with a team WHIP of 1.247 and are the owners of a FIP of 4.00 as a team for the year. They currently have a K/BB ratio of 8.60 (763 strikeouts against 308 bases on balls). They are sitting at 6th in the league as a pitching staff in total hits given up with 688.
With 84 save situations, the Marlins have 50 holds and also 10 blown saves. Miami has called on relievers to step onto the hill in 32 save opportunities and they have tallied 22 saves. Miami relievers hold an inherited score percentage of 20.2% out of their 114 inherited runners. Their relievers have stepped onto the mound 85 times in high leverage situations in addition to 77 occasions with base runners. They rank 12th in MLB with a save rate of 68.8%, and they have dispatched 290 bullpen pitchers onto the field this season.
The Miami Marlins have gotten 62 double plays and have a fielding percentage of .983 (24th in the majors). The Marlins have recorded 738 assists, 55 errors and have accumulated 2,397 putouts during this campaign. Out of their 7,191 innings on the field, the Marlins have accumulated a efficiency on defense of 70.8% (9th in the majors).
So far in his pro baseball career, Junk has allowed 237 base knocks while he has tallied 154 strikeouts in 210 innings pitched. Junk (10-12 career mark) is the owner of a 4.84 earned run average while surrendering 10.2 hits per nine innings. He has allowed 113 earned runs while earning a WHIP of 1.305 and having a FIP of 4.8. He has a strikeout to walk ratio of 4.16 and he has faced 891 hitters during his pro baseball career.
